Understanding Turkey Visa Eligibility
Turkey requires most foreign visitors to obtain a visa before entering the country. Turkey visa eligibility hinges on factors like nationality, travel purpose, and documentation readiness. Tourists, students, and business travelers must meet varying requirements tailored to their visit type.
Chinese citizens, for instance, are eligible for Turkey’s e-Visa system, a digital solution for short-term travel. The eligibility criteria include holding a valid passport, providing proof of financial stability, and ensuring a return ticket or onward travel plan. It’s important to check the latest guidelines, as Turkish immigration policies are periodically updated.
How to Apply for a Turkey Visa for Chinese Citizens
The process of applying for a Turkey visa for Chinese citizens is straightforward and primarily conducted online. Here’s how:
- Visit the Official e-Visa Portal: The Turkish government provides a dedicated e-Visa platform where Chinese citizens can submit their applications.
- Complete the Online Form: Fill in your personal details, travel dates, and passport information.
- Make Payment: Pay the visa fee using a secure payment gateway.
- Receive Your e-Visa: Once approved, your e-Visa will be sent to your email. Print a copy or save it digitally to present at border control.
Chinese citizens must apply for their visa at least 48 hours before departure. The e-Visa typically allows stays of up to 30 days within a 180-day period.
Tips for a Smooth Turkey Visa Application Process
- Double-Check Your Documents: Ensure your passport has a validity of at least six months from your intended travel date.
- Apply Early: Start your visa application process as soon as your travel plans are confirmed.
- Verify Health Insurance: Some travel insurance policies also include coverage for unexpected events during international trips, which may be required for your visa application.
Being meticulous about these steps ensures your application meets all requirements, reducing the likelihood of rejection.
